IQ testing for children signifies a complicated psychological assessment that goes far beyond straightforward problem-and-respond to classes. All the approach begins with cautious preparing, wherever experienced psychologists or qualified examiners develop an optimal tests environment made to elicit a child's best cognitive functionality whilst maintaining rigid standardization protocols.
The physical testing natural environment plays a crucial purpose in accurate evaluation. Examiners ensure the room is effectively-lit, temperature-controlled, and absolutely free from distractions including sounds, visual clutter, or interruptions. The home furniture is appropriately sized for youngsters, and screening resources are organized systematically to keep up clean administration. This consideration to environmental specifics allows lessen exterior components that can artificially inflate or deflate a child's general performance.
Right before commencing the formal evaluation, examiners invest time constructing rapport with the child. This marriage-building phase is essential mainly because nervous or not comfortable youngsters may well not show their legitimate cognitive skills. Skilled examiners use age-acceptable dialogue, Mild encouragement, and occasionally temporary heat-up actions that can help children really feel at ease. Additionally they reveal the procedure in very simple conditions, normally describing the tasks as "video games" or "puzzles" to scale back effectiveness anxiety.
The actual testing process typically spans two to four hours, though this varies significantly according to the child's age, consideration span, and the particular take a look at remaining administered. Young small children frequently involve shorter classes with additional Recurrent breaks, when older small children can typically sustain notice for longer periods. Examiners diligently watch signs of fatigue, aggravation, or loss of motivation, as these things can appreciably affect effects.
Through administration, examiners stick to stringent protocols relating to timing, presentation of resources, and recording of responses. They note not simply no matter whether solutions are appropriate but also notice issue-resolving tactics, persistence inside the face of problem, and the child's approach to differing kinds of tasks. These qualitative observations present beneficial context for interpreting the quantitative scores.

Official IQ Exams: The Wechsler Spouse and children and Past
The Wechsler Intelligence Scales dominate the landscape of Formal pediatric IQ tests, with distinct versions made for precise age ranges and purposes. The Wechsler Intelligence Scale for kids, Fifth Version (WISC-V) serves as the primary assessment Device for school-aged young children from six to 16 several years outdated. This complete battery evaluates 5 primary index scores that collectively add to an entire Scale IQ score.
The WISC-V's Verbal Comprehension Index measures crystallized intelligence by way of subtests like Vocabulary, where by children define terms of raising difficulty, and Similarities, which demands determining interactions between concepts. The Visual Spatial Index assesses the ability to Consider Visible information and fully grasp spatial interactions as a result of responsibilities like Block Style, in which youngsters recreate designs making use of colored cubes, and Visual Puzzles, which include mentally rotating and manipulating objects.
The Fluid Reasoning Index evaluates the capability to solve novel troubles by subtests such as Matrix Reasoning, where children identify styles and sensible interactions, and Determine Weights, which involves knowledge quantitative interactions. The Doing the job Memory Index steps the chance to temporarily keep and manipulate information and facts as a result of Digit Span and film Span tasks. At last, the Processing Pace Index assesses the speed and accuracy of cognitive processing as a result of Image Lookup and Coding subtests.
For younger children aged two several years 6 months through 7 years seven months, the Wechsler Preschool and Primary Scale of Intelligence, Fourth Version (WPPSI-IV) gives developmentally appropriate evaluation. This Edition incorporates much more manipulative and play-based mostly actions while retaining rigorous psychometric benchmarks. The examination structure differs by age, with young little ones getting much less subtests to accommodate shorter awareness spans.
The Stanford-Binet Intelligence Scales, Fifth Edition (SB-five) delivers an alternative in depth evaluation suitable for individuals aged two by means of 85 several years. This check is especially precious for evaluating kids with Remarkable talents or developmental delays thanks to its prolonged assortment and adaptive tests format. The SB-five evaluates 5 cognitive things: Fluid Reasoning, Know-how, Quantitative Reasoning, Visual-Spatial Processing, and dealing Memory, each assessed by each verbal and nonverbal modalities.
Further specialized assessments contain the Kaufman Assessment Battery for kids, 2nd Version (KABC-II), which emphasizes processing talents over obtained knowledge, making it particularly handy for children from diverse cultural backgrounds or People with language complications. The Cognitive Assessment System, Second Version (CAS-2) is predicated on neuropsychological principle and evaluates scheduling, focus, simultaneous processing, and successive processing capabilities.
The Increasing Pattern: Why Private Faculties Mandate IQ Screening
Non-public elementary schools' escalating reliance on IQ tests for admissions reflects multiple converging factors in present-day instruction. These establishments deal with powerful Levels of competition for enrollment, typically getting applications that considerably exceed out there positions. In big metropolitan places, prestigious private schools may perhaps get ten or maybe more programs for every out there kindergarten place, necessitating systematic techniques for distinguishing among the skilled candidates.
Educational compatibility signifies the principal inspiration at the rear of IQ screening specifications. Non-public faculties, especially Those people with accelerated curricula or specialized courses, need to have assurance that incoming students can take care of rigorous coursework devoid of going through tutorial failure or emotional distress. Educational facilities supplying Intercontinental Baccalaureate plans, classical instruction designs, or STEM-centered curricula require college students with unique cognitive strengths to succeed in these demanding environments.
The selectivity arms race amid private universities has intensified as mothers and fathers ever more view early educational placement as critical for extensive-term educational and Qualified success. Faculties use IQ scores as goal steps that can not be influenced by tutoring, coaching, or socioeconomic benefits in precisely the same way that accomplishment checks or portfolios might be. This perceived objectivity appeals to admissions committees searching for reasonable and defensible collection conditions.
Economical concerns also generate IQ testing needs. Personal educational institutions spend major methods in small course dimensions, specialised systems, and individualized awareness. They have to have assurance that admitted students will reap the benefits of these investments and contribute positively to the school community. Learners who wrestle academically may require additional support services that pressure institutional methods and perhaps effect the academic encounter of other students.
Lots of personal universities use IQ screening to determine students who'd thrive in their unique academic philosophy or pedagogical strategy. Colleges emphasizing creative arts could search for students with solid visual-spatial qualities, even though These specializing in classical languages and literature could prioritize verbal reasoning capabilities. This targeted range will help faculties maintain their exclusive character and educational concentration.
The rise of gifted education schemes in private educational facilities has even more increased desire for IQ testing. These packages normally involve college students to attain in the best check here 2-5% of your population, comparable to IQ scores of 130 or better. Colleges presenting gifted tracks use these assessments to make sure acceptable tutorial placement and keep away from the issues related to academically mismatched pupils.
Specialised Assessments and Cultural Considerations
Contemporary IQ screening has advanced to deal with concerns about cultural bias and various Finding out kinds. The Common Nonverbal Intelligence Test (UNIT-2) eliminates language needs totally, which makes it well suited for children with hearing impairments, language delays, or limited English proficiency. Likewise, the Take a look at of Nonverbal Intelligence, Fourth Version (TONI-4) utilizes only pointing and gesturing responses, getting rid of verbal and prepared language limitations.
Some personal universities specially search for these alternate assessments when analyzing pupils from assorted backgrounds or those with learning differences. These schools recognize that traditional verbal-major assessments may well not correctly mirror the cognitive skills of all children, particularly Those people whose initially language will not be English or who may have certain Studying disabilities influencing language processing.
Implications for folks and Educational Planning
Mom and dad navigating the personal school admissions system really should realize that IQ tests delivers useful information extending significantly past faculty assortment. The comprehensive cognitive profile created by thorough assessments can inform academic decisions in the course of a child's educational career, serving to recognize exceptional Understanding strategies, likely parts of trouble, and opportunities for enrichment.
The timing of IQ screening can noticeably effect success and should be thoroughly regarded as. Little ones encountering key life improvements, sickness, or emotional strain may not execute at their regular amount. Similarly, quite youthful kid's scores might be considerably less secure and predictive than Those people of older youngsters, as cognitive talents go on creating swiftly through early childhood.
Being familiar with rating interpretation assists mother and father keep ideal anticipations and make educated conclusions. IQ scores represent current cognitive functioning as opposed to mounted intellectual capability or potential achievement prospective. Variables for example enthusiasm, creativeness, social capabilities, and emotional intelligence contribute substantially to academic and lifestyle achievement but aren't captured by conventional IQ assessments.
Mothers and fathers also needs to figure out that educational facilities working with IQ screening for admissions normally use holistic analysis procedures that take into account several elements. While cognitive ability may very well be essential for admission to specified packages, it isn't sufficient by alone. Educational facilities also Appraise social maturity, behavioral aspects, family members in good shape with university culture, and opportunity contributions to The college community.
